What airline landed in the Hudson River?

What airline landed in the Hudson River?

US Airways Flight 1549
When did he land the plane on the Hudson river? On 15 January 2009, Sully was flying US Airways Flight 1549 with 150 passengers and five crew on board when a freak incident struck. Around 12 minutes after the plane boarded at New York’s LaGuardia Airport on that day, it was met by a flock of Canada geese.

Is the plane that landed in the Hudson still there?

The plane – landed on the Hudson River by Captain Chesley “Sully” Sullenberger in 2009, inspiring the movie “Sully” – is housed at the Carolinas Aviation Museum. Jessica Mallicote, vice president of advancement and marketing for the museum, said the museum plans to reopen in 2022.

What happened to the aircraft that landed in the Hudson River?

However, a lengthy investigation by the National Transportation Safety Board concluded that his decision to ditch in the Hudson had been appropriate. Within days of the emergency landing, the aircraft was removed from the river, and in 2011 it was put on display at the Carolinas Aviation Museum in Charlotte.

Where is Chesley Sully Sullenberger now?

Since retiring as an airline pilot, Sullenberger, a former Air Force fighter pilot, has worked as a public speaker on aviation safety.
